Course Details

• Introduction to Geospatial Modeling & Smart Agriculture
• Fundamentals of Geographic Information Systems (GIS)
• Remote Sensing and Image Processing for Agriculture
• Geospatial Data Analysis and Statistical Methods
• Crop Monitoring, Yield Prediction, and Crop Health Assessment
• Irrigation Management and Water Resource Mapping
• Precision Agriculture and Variable Rate Technology
• Agricultural Disaster Management and Risk Assessment
• Geospatial Modeling Tools and Software for Smart Agriculture
• Real-world Applications and Case Studies in Smart Agriculture
